Lila Polenaki in her new solo exhibition hosted by the Batagianni gallery presents paintings of various dimensions from various moments of her creative career. A group of objects from her recent involvement with ceramics will converse "tenderly" with the painting crates.


About tender things (Von zarten Dingen): This is the title of a small collage by the German visual artist Hanna Hoch. An old friend of hers from Berlin sent it to Lila Polenaki. "I saw it and remembered you," he wrote to her. Thus, through the successive associations of memory, the title was attached to the present exhibition in the same way that the creator uses and incorporates in her painting, with sophisticated collage techniques, different materials.

These are mainly fabric and paper items: Old lace, embroidery and other handicrafts, pre-loved clothes, household textiles, transparencies with sewing patterns, pages with notes and sketches, handwritten letters, forms and much more. These materials, marked by time and charged by their previous uses, reach her hands by chance or are collected with care by herself, and in a way constitute her visual vocabulary. In the painting process, Lila Polenaki decomposes them, reassembles them, overlays them, imitates them, transforms them with her own personal idiom into images that can be read as imaginary spaces of memory.

Processed and integrated into the painted surface, the mass of matter alludes to a recreated female existence. Her images resemble ambiguous mental landscapes where sensations of physicality, memory, decay and loss poetically emerge. She herself experiences the painting process, among other things, in its redemptive dimension as an exercise of separation, as a ritual deposition of matter within the living place of art.

Lila Polenaki was born in Athens, studied painting at the School of Fine Arts in Berlin, where she lived and worked for 18 years. He has held many solo exhibitions and participated in group exhibitions in Greece and abroad. He lives and works in Athens.
